I used to be a hardcore GM man but IMHO they lost the edge in 2002 when they decided to axe the F-Body and focus on SUV's and "front wheel drive import clones." At that time they said that there wasn't a market for "a reasonably priced Muscle Car" anymore. Well, it doesn't take an automobile market analyst to see how quickly the new Ford Mustangs are flying off of the showroom floors. Right now the only two choices GM offers are the Corvette, which the average Joe can't afford, and the Pontiac GTO.

So, I'll just hold onto to my souvenir of "a better time" and drive it til' the wheels fall off!
